Comprehending Designated Agents
Official agents serve a crucial role in the formation and compliance of companies, acting as formal intermediaries between the government and the company. They are responsible for receiving official documents, state correspondence, and service of process notifications on behalf of the business entity. This role is required by law, making it necessary for both companies and limited liability companies to designate a registered agent to ensure proper communication and compliance to state regulations.
The responsibilities of a official representative extend beyond just accepting papers. They must ensure that essential documents are acted upon in a prompt manner, maintain compliance with government filing requirements, and facilitate the yearly report filings. A reliable official agent provides enterprises with comfort, knowing that critical legal alerts and regulatory reminders are handled appropriately and safely. This service is ever crucial in today's evolving business environment, where prompt answers can significantly impact a business's compliance status.

Registered Agent Criteria and Expenses
Choosing a designated agent requires understanding both both criteria and associated expenses. Each state has specific regulations concerning designated agents, that typically include the need for the representative to have a tangible address inside the state of filing. This is crucial for getting judicial documents and various significant alerts. Depending on the region, the registered representative must be an individual resident or a business entity licensed to carry out operations in that area, ensuring adherence with state laws.
The costs associated with designated agent solutions can vary significantly based on the service provider and the features offered. Fundamental charges generally range from a few hundred dollars per year to greater amounts for extra services such as paper handling and compliance oversight. Numerous registered agent firms offer competitive pricing, and it is advisable to evaluate different designated agent options to discover the best fit for your company needs. While looking for an cost-effective designated agent, consider not only the initial cost but likewise the quality of support and dependability they provide.

Adherence and Regulatory Responsibilities
A registered agent plays a vital role in ensuring that a business remains in good standing with state regulations. One of its main responsibilities is to accept legal documents and formal correspondence on behalf of the business. This includes alerts of lawsuits, regulatory compliance notices, and annual reports. A reliable registered agent ensures that these key documents are delivered promptly and helps businesses meet their statutory requirements. Failure to comply with these requirements can lead to significant penalties, including fines and the risk of losing compliance status with the state.
Additionally, registered agents are tasked with maintaining the business's registered office address, which is essential for public records. This address serves as the designated point of contact for state notifications and legal notices. Using a professional registered agent allows businesses to maintain confidentiality and protect their personal addresses from becoming available to the public information.
